Our orbit propagation model is based on SGP4/SDP4 and uses data sourced from space-track.org. Object 1 and Object 2 are arranged by their NORAD ID (NORAD_CAT_ID).
The "Within ellipsoid" option allows you to check if the predicted miss distance is within the RIC (Radial, In-track, Cross-track) ellipsoid, centered on either Object 1 or Object 2 at TCA, with specified semi-axis lengths.
To exclude long-lasting conjunctions of ride-sharing satellites, you can use the "Relative Speed > 0.01 km/s" filter. Additionally, connected modules of ISS and CSS are not included in the forecast. Some ride-sharing satellites may also be temporarily excluded from the forecast.
